> > I've a repository that's grown incredibly big and we're going to start
> breaking
> > out each project in the repo to separate repos. However I've ran into a
> couple
> > of issues in regards of Node-copyfrom-rev which doesn't match up properly
> > upon dump/load resulting in the following:
> >
> > svnadmin: E160006: Relative source revision -18169 is not available in
> current
> > repository
> > svnadmin: E160013: File not found: transaction '37-1c', path
> > 'tags/1.6.1/file.php'
> >
> > I've done some efforts to rewrite the dump-files and
> revision-definitions but it
> > doesn't seem to match up properly making it hard to automate the process.
> > Any suggestions of changes are welcome, please notice however that using
> > svndumpfilter isn't really an option due to the size of the repo it
> takes hours to
> > break out just a single project and this repo contains several thousand.
